Specifications
Voltage - Output 4: --
Size / Dimension: 4.20" L x 2.40" W x 0.50" H (106.7mm x 61.0mm x 12.7mm)
Package / Case: Full Brick
Mounting Type: Through Hole
Efficiency: 90%
Operating Temperature: -55°C ~ 85°C
Features: Remote On/Off, OCP, OTP, OVP
Applications: ITE (Commercial)
Voltage - Isolation: 3kV
Power (Watts): 50W
Current - Output (Max): 20A
Series: MI-200™
Voltage - Output 3: --
Voltage - Output 2: --
Voltage - Output 1: 2V
Voltage - Input (Max): 50V
Voltage - Input (Min): 18V
Number of Outputs: 1
Type: Isolated Module
Part Status: Active
Packaging: Bulk
